AIDA Cruises Reveals Itineraries for 2023-2024 – Cruise Industry News


AIDA Cruises has announced its winter 2023-2024 program with bookings available from February 23, 2023, according to a press release.

AIDA’s winter 2023-2024 winter program includes cruises to the Caribbean, Southeast Asia and the Seychelles, as well programs in Asia and the Canary Islands 

Additionally, the AIDAnova will offer cruises from Hamburg starting in November 2023.

The AIDAsol will also set off on its 117-day world cruise in October 2023.

From November 11, 2023, from Hamburg, the AIDAnova will be offering cruises to metropolises and to Norway and Denmark until May 4, 2024. Guests onboard the AIDAnova will have the opportunity to enjoy the festive season in cities like London, Amsterdam, Paris, Oslo and Copenhagen.

After a summer in the Mediterranean, the AIDAcosma will offer cruises around the Canaries and to Madeira for the first time from November 2023 to April 2024. The seven-day cruises will depart from Gran Canaria or Tenerife. 

The AIDAprima will offer seven-day cruises from Dubai or Abu Dhabi to Muscat in Oman and to Doha (Qatar) or to the Kingdom of Bahrain and Sir Bani Yas.  The seven-day voyages can also be booked combined as 14-day trips.

The AIDAblu will offer cruises in the Indian Ocean with stops in Mauritius, Seychelles, La Reunión and Madagascar while the AIDAbella will sail to destinations in Thailand, Malaysia, Vietnam and Singapore. 

Additionally, three new 21-day selection cruises from Bangkok/ Laem Chabang are in the program including the Christmas and New Year’s Eve voyage and the 21-day Easter voyage to Taiwan, Hong Kong, Vietnam and Singapore.

In the Caribbean, three AIDA Cruises ships will be offering cruises. The AIDAdiva, AIDAluna and AIDAperla will visit a wide range of islands including Costa Rica, Panama and Mexico. The AIDAdiva will be alternating on a route to Mexico and Belize as well as the Lesser Antilles. Embarkation is possible in four ports including the Dominican Republic, Jamaica, Martinique and Barbados.

The AIDAsol will embark on a world tour in October 2023.  Starting in February 2024, the AIDAsol will embark on three voyages titled “Winter in the Far North”.
